Nanotechnology, a cutting-edge field that focuses on manipulating materials at the atomic and molecular scale, is an area of immense interest and research development in Antwerp, Belgium. Antwerp has emerged as a hub for nanotechnology research and innovation, attracting researchers and experts from around the globe including China.

China, a global leader in science and technology, has made significant strides in the field of nanotechnology. Chinese researchers have been actively engaging in collaborations with their counterparts in Antwerp, Belgium, to explore the vast potential of nanotechnology in various applications such as healthcare, electronics, energy, and materials science. One of the key areas where China's expertise in nanotechnology is making an impact in Antwerp is in the development of advanced nanomaterials. These nanomaterials possess unique properties that can revolutionize industries such as healthcare by enabling targeted drug delivery, enhancing medical imaging techniques, and developing innovative diagnostic tools. Additionally, Chinese researchers are working closely with Belgian scientists to enhance the efficiency of solar cells using nanotechnology. By incorporating nanomaterials into solar cell technology, researchers aim to improve energy conversion rates and make solar energy more accessible and cost-effective. Moreover, the collaboration between China and Belgium in nanotechnology extends to the field of environmental remediation. Nanomaterials are being explored as a potential solution for cleaning up contaminated sites and addressing water pollution, showcasing the potential for nanotechnology to contribute to sustainability efforts globally. In conclusion, the partnership between China and Antwerp in the field of nanotechnology exemplifies the power of international collaboration in driving innovation and scientific advancements. By leveraging each other's strengths and expertise, researchers from both regions are at the forefront of developing groundbreaking technologies that have the potential to transform industries and improve quality of life.
